Witryna1 wrz 2024 · If any information on the previously recorded Assumed Name Certificate changes while the assumed name is active, you must record a new form within 60 days. In addition, if the assumed name is active for 10 years, you must record a new form within 60 days of the 10 year anniversary. ... Petition - Fill out the information in this petition. Use the child’s old name (the name on their birth certificate) throughout the document, except the portions specifically referring to the new name.
